Human-Computer Interaction – INTERACT 2015, p. 368-386 | Series/Report: | Lecture Notes in Computer Science | Series/Report no.: | 9297 | Abstract: | We present Gestu-Wan, an intelligible gesture guidance system designed to support mid-air gesture-based interaction for walk-up-and-use displays. Although gesture-based interfaces have become more prevalent, there is currently very little uniformity with regard to gesture sets and the way gestures can be executed. This leads to confusion, bad user experiences and users who rather avoid than engage in interaction using mid-air gesturing. Our approach improves the visibility of gesture-based interfaces and facilitates execution of mid-air gestures without prior training. We compare Gestu-Wan with a static gesture guide, which shows that it can help users with both performing complex gestures as well as understanding how the gesture recognizer works. | Notes: | [Rovelo, Gustavo; Degraen, Donald; Vanacken, Davy; Luyten, Kris; Coninx, Karin] Hasselt Univ, TUL, IMinds, Expertise Ctr Digital Media, B-3590 Diepenbeek, Belgium. | Keywords: | gesture guide; mid-air gestures; walk-up-and-use | Document URI: | http://hdl.handle.net/1942/19694 | ISBN: | 978-3-319-22667-5 | DOI: | 10.1007/978-3-319-22668-2_28 | ISI #: | 000364653500028 | Category: | C1 | Type: | Proceedings Paper | Validations: | ecoom 2016 |
